中图网(原中国图书网):网上书店,尾货特色书店,30万种特价书低至2折!

歡迎光臨中圖網 請 | 注冊
> >>
計算機圖形學(VC++實現)-(第2版)

包郵 計算機圖形學(VC++實現)-(第2版)

出版社:清華大學出版社出版時間:2017-05-01
開本: 32開 頁數: 316
本類榜單:教材銷量榜
中 圖 價:¥15.8(4.1折) 定價  ¥39.0 登錄后可看到會員價
加入購物車 收藏
開年大促, 全場包郵
?新疆、西藏除外
溫馨提示:5折以下圖書主要為出版社尾貨,大部分為全新(有塑封/無塑封),個別圖書品相8-9成新、切口
有劃線標記、光盤等附件不全詳細品相說明>>
本類五星書更多>

計算機圖形學(VC++實現)-(第2版) 版權信息

計算機圖形學(VC++實現)-(第2版) 本書特色

本書是計算機圖形學入門教程,以VC 與OpenGL為工具講解計算機圖形學以及動畫制作的基本知識。 第1章通過一些有趣的實例直觀地展示了一些簡單的計算機圖形繪制與動畫制作方法,同時讓讀者了解、熟悉并逐步掌握VC 繪圖相關類及函數的使用;第2章講解二維直線與曲線繪制方法以及區域填充的基本內容;第3章學習三維圖形投影、消隱等內容;第4章通過一些典型實例介紹OpenGL;第5、6章講解樣條曲面、幾何造型與光照模型;第7、8、9章研究分析建模與動畫實例。 本書適合作為計算機科學與技術、軟件工程、信息與計算科學、數字媒體技術、機械與建筑設計等專業的計算機圖形學教材,也可供對計算機圖形動畫制作感興趣的程序設計人員參考。

計算機圖形學(VC++實現)-(第2版) 內容簡介

(1)計算機圖形學入門教程,以VC 與OpenGL為工具講解計算機圖形學以及動畫制作的基本知識。(2)通過一些有趣的實例直觀展示一些計算機圖形繪制與動畫制作方法。(3)適用于計算機科學與技術、軟件工程、信息與計算科學、數字媒體技術、機械與建筑設計等專業的計算機圖形學教材。

計算機圖形學(VC++實現)-(第2版) 目錄

目錄 第1章VC 繪圖程序設計/1 1.1使用CDC類函數繪制圖形1 1.1.1使用單文檔程序繪圖1 1.1.2繪制具有真實感的三維圖形7 1.1.3交互繪圖程序設計10 1.1.4繪制矩形15 1.1.5在指定位置輸出文本16 1.2畫筆與畫刷19 1.2.1畫筆類及其函數19 1.2.2畫刷類20 1.3位圖圖像操作21 1.3.1提取位圖上一點的顏色值21 1.3.2獲取圖像區域的顏色值23 1.4繪圖與動畫程序實例24 1.4.1小圓的彈性運動24 1.4.2拋物運動27 1.4.3小圓沿著螺旋線上升29 1.4.4逐幀動畫制作31 1.4.5使用Timer事件函數繪制圖形32 1.4.6移動鼠標進行書寫35 1.5Win32應用程序中繪圖與動畫制作36 1.5.1用多種填充形式制作動畫36 1.5.2使用顏色漸變制作動畫37 習題138 第2章二維圖形繪制與填充/43 2.1直線段繪制算法43 2.1.1使用直線方程計算函數值43 2.1.2DDA微分繪制方法44 2.1.3Bresenham算法45〖1〗計算機圖形學(VC 實現)(第2版)目錄[3]〖3〗2.2二次曲線繪制47 2.2.1使用方程繪制二次曲線48 2.2.2一般平面曲線的繪制50 2.2.3圓的繪制算法研究52 2.2.4拋物線的平移與旋轉55 2.2.5二次貝塞爾曲線繪制算法56 2.3擬合曲線59 2.3.1*小二乘法擬合59 2.3.2貝塞爾曲線61 2.3.3B樣條曲線65 2.4插值曲線66 2.4.1簡單的逐段多項式插值方法67 2.4.2Hermite曲線67 2.4.3樣條曲線68 2.5基于代數方程的基本規則圖形填充70 2.5.1矩形與三角形填充70 2.5.2橢圓填充72 2.5.3拋物線圍成的封閉區域填充73 2.6多邊形填充73 2.6.1多邊形填充的復雜性分析74 2.6.2掃描線填充75 2.6.3種子填充80 2.7二維分形圖繪制82 2.7.1繪制樹82 2.7.2繪制分形山84 習題285 第3章三維數據的二維投影/89 3.1三維數據投影89 3.1.1三維數據與二維顯示89 3.1.2繪制空間直角坐標系90 3.2三維螺旋線的平行投影91 3.2.1參數方程及三維空間點的二維繪制91 3.2.2不同角度的三維螺旋線投影93 3.3三維數據的透視投影95 3.3.1平行投影與透視投影95 3.3.2觀察坐標系下的一點透視投影96 3.4裁剪98 3.4.1二維圖形裁剪98 3.4.2三維圖形裁剪98 3.5視點變化下的多面體繪制99 3.5.1線框正方體投影繪制99 3.5.2視點變化下的線框正方體繪制101 3.6隱藏面檢測101 3.6.1隱藏線面101 3.6.2一個正方體的六個面102 3.6.3背面檢測方法103 3.6.4多面體的隱藏面計算104 3.6.5其他檢測方法104 習題3106 第4章OpenGL/108 4.1VC 中運行OpenGL程序108 4.1.1在VC 中加入glut108 4.1.2繪制點與線109 4.1.3繪制三角形與四邊形110 4.2OpenGL函數解析(一)114 4.2.1顏色設置函數glClearColor與glColor114 4.2.2繪制函數glBegin與glEnd115 4.2.3窗口初始化函數glutInitWindowSize等116 4.2.4OpenGL核心函數116 4.3OpenGL函數解析(二)117 4.3.1調用函數繪制形體117 4.3.2裁剪函數glOrtho119 4.3.3glutSolidSphere等119 4.3.4光照函數glLight120 4.3.5OpenGL實用函數120 4.4一個運動的正方體121 4.4.1三維正方體繪制與函數gluLookAt121 4.4.2OpenGL旋轉函數glRotate123 4.4.3使用鼠標控制旋轉軸125 4.5具有顏色插值效果的多面體126 4.5.1多面體繪制126 4.5.2修改參數128 4.6OpenGL函數解析(三)129 4.6.1平移函數glTranslate與縮放函數glScale129 4.6.2面法向設置函數glNormal3fv129 4.6.3雙緩存函數glutSwapBuffers129 4.6.4透視投影函數glFrustum130 4.6.5工具函數glut131 4.7OpenGL交互操作函數132 4.7.1鼠標操作132 4.7.2鍵盤操作133 4.7.3菜單制作134 4.8繪制實例135 4.8.1繪制五角星135 4.8.2運動的彩色正方體137 習題4140 第5章樣條曲面/147 5.1樣條曲線147 5.1.1三維空間貝塞爾曲線147 5.1.2曲線的拼接148 5.1.3三維空間B樣條曲線148 5.1.4三維空間分段插值曲線151 5.2貝塞爾曲面151 5.2.1貝塞爾曲面的定義152 5.2.2雙一次貝塞爾曲面152 5.2.3雙二次貝塞爾曲面154 5.2.4雙三次貝塞爾曲面的16個控制點155 5.2.5曲面特性157 5.3B樣條曲面繪制157 5.3.1B樣條曲面定義157 5.3.2雙二次B樣條曲面158 5.4OpenGL曲線曲面繪制160 5.4.1曲線繪制160 5.4.2曲面繪制162 5.4.3繪制光滑曲面165 5.5OpenGL函數解析(四)167 5.5.1計算二維網格函數glEvalMesh167 5.5.2二維求值函數glMap2f168 習題5169 第6章幾何造型與光照模型/174 6.1幾何造型基本單元的組織174 6.1.1線框模型175 6.1.2表面模型175 6.1.3實體模型176 6.2實體模型構造方法177 6.2.1邊界表示法177 6.2.2分解表示法178 6.2.3掃描造型法179 6.3場景構造與模型的重用180 6.3.1場景構造180 6.3.2模型重用181 6.3.3布爾運算181 6.4三維數據模型: 地形圖182 6.4.1繪制地形圖程序182 6.4.2程序結構185 6.4.3讀取數據文件186 6.4.4網格地形繪制186 6.4.5加入燈光效果188 6.5OpenGL中的光照效果189 6.5.1按右鍵移動光源189 6.5.2安裝多個光源192 6.5.3多個光源下的多個球體194 6.6OpenGL光照函數195 6.6.1關于glLight195 6.6.2多面體的光照效果196 6.7簡單光照模型198 6.7.1鏡面反射與視點位置198 6.7.2漫反射與環境光200 6.7.3Phong光照模型201 6.8明暗插值與陰影生成202 6.8.1明暗插值方法202 6.8.2陰影生成203 6.8.3透明性203 6.8.4整體光照模型204 習題6204 第7章紋理映射: 飄動的圖像與旋轉的地球/208 7.1使用Win32應用程序運行OpenGL程序208 7.1.1關于Win32應用程序208 7.1.2一個飄動的圖像210 7.1.3修改程序制作更多的飄動效果220 7.2構建OpenGL程序運行框架223 7.2.1函數CreateGLWindow223 7.2.2函數KillGLWindow223 7.2.3函數LRESULT CALLBACK WndProc224 7.2.4函數int WINAPI WinMain224 7.2.5OpenGL的glaux輔助函數225 7.3網格制作與圖像映射226 7.3.1頂點生成226 7.3.2網格制作226 7.3.3運動的網格227 7.3.4圖像定義為紋理228 7.3.5圖像映射到網格228 7.4OpenGL函數解析(五)229 7.4.1OpenGL紋理映射229 7.4.2OpenGL紋理定義函數glTexImage229 7.4.3OpenGL紋理控制函數glTexParameter230 7.4.4紋理與多邊形顏色的融合230 7.4.5OpenGL紋理坐標生成函數glTexCoord231 7.4.6OpenGL紋理映射函數應用實例232 7.5旋轉的地球235 7.5.1程序實現235 7.5.2去掉圖像的白邊238 7.5.3球的上下左右移動238 習題7239 第8章不規則圖形: 粒子系統與迭代吸引子/241 8.1使用粒子系統制作爆炸效果241 8.1.1粒子系統241 8.1.2爆炸效果的程序實現241 8.1.3程序解析246 8.1.4修改程序實現更多效果248 8.1.5使用VC 制作爆炸效果250 8.1.6使用3ds Max制作下雪動畫252 8.2基于圖像的圖形繪制254 8.2.1圖像動畫制作254 8.2.2基于圖像的三維圖形建模255 8.3OpenGL圖像操作256 8.3.1二值圖形繪制256 8.3.2讀寫像素258 8.3.3像素復制261 8.4OpenGL函數解析(六)263 8.4.1OpenGL函數glDrawBuffer與glReadBuffer263 8.4.2OpenGL函數glutBitmapCharacter264 8.4.3OpenGL圖像操作函數266 8.5迭代吸引子圖形繪制266 8.5.1正弦函數與二元二次隨機多項式函數迭代267 8.5.2調整正弦函數觀察迭代結果268 8.5.3離散余弦變換基函數作為輔助函數269 習題8271 第9章飛機動畫制作與改進/275 9.1使用單文檔運行OpenGL程序275 9.1.1單文檔OpenGL程序275 9.1.2星空閃爍動畫279 9.1.3將項目框架加入到VC 選項中281 9.2飛機模型282 9.2.1運行飛機動畫游戲程序282 9.2.2飛機數據模型分析284 9.2.3OpenGL材質函數glMaterialfv291 9.3動畫制作294 9.3.1飛機的飛行294 9.3.2發射子彈295 9.3.3鍵盤的使用296 9.3.4關于動畫297 習題9298 附錄A期末試題/299 參考文獻/317
展開全部
商品評論(0條)
暫無評論……
書友推薦
本類暢銷
編輯推薦
返回頂部
中圖網
在線客服
主站蜘蛛池模板: 郑州爱婴幼师学校_专业幼师培训_托育师培训_幼儿教育培训学校 | 数控车床-立式加工中心-多功能机床-小型车床-山东临沂金星机床有限公司 | 电磁铁_小型推拉电磁铁_电磁阀厂家-深圳市宗泰电机有限公司 | 科箭WMS仓库管理软件-TMS物流管理系统-科箭SaaS云服务 | 炒货机-炒菜机-炒酱机-炒米机@霍氏机械| 隐形纱窗|防护纱窗|金刚网防盗纱窗|韦柏纱窗|上海青木装潢制品有限公司|纱窗国标起草单位 | 煤粉取样器-射油器-便携式等速飞灰取样器-连灵动 | 伶俐嫂培训学校_月嫂培训班在哪里报名学费是多少_月嫂免费政府培训中心推荐 | DDoS安全防护官网-领先的DDoS安全防护服务商 | 粉末冶金注射成型厂家|MIM厂家|粉末冶金齿轮|MIM零件-深圳市新泰兴精密科技 | 青岛代理记账_青岛李沧代理记账公司_青岛崂山代理记账一个月多少钱_青岛德辉财税事务所官网 | 杭州月嫂技术培训服务公司-催乳师培训中心报名费用-产后康复师培训机构-杭州优贝姆健康管理有限公司 | 湖州织里童装_女童男童中大童装_款式多尺码全_织里儿童网【官网】-嘉兴嘉乐网络科技有限公司 | 北京办公室装修,办公室设计,写字楼装修-北京金视觉装饰工程公司 北京成考网-北京成人高考网 | 三轴曲线机-端子插拔力试验机|华杰仪器 | 电渗析,废酸回收,双极膜-山东天维膜技术有限公司 | 智能楼宇-楼宇自控系统-楼宇智能化-楼宇自动化-三水智能化 | 水环真空泵厂家,2bv真空泵,2be真空泵-淄博真空设备厂 | 软文世界-软文推广-软文营销-新闻稿发布-一站式软文自助发稿平台 | 袋式过滤器,自清洗过滤器,保安过滤器,篮式过滤器,气体过滤器,全自动过滤器,反冲洗过滤器,管道过滤器,无锡驰业环保科技有限公司 | 福兰德PVC地板|PVC塑胶地板|PVC运动地板|PVC商用地板-中国弹性地板系统专业解决方案领先供应商! 福建成考网-福建成人高考网 | 西门子气候补偿器,锅炉气候补偿器-陕西沃信机电工程有限公司 | 铜镍-康铜-锰铜-电阻合金-NC003 - 杭州兴宇合金有限公司 | 北京宣传片拍摄_产品宣传片拍摄_宣传片制作公司-现像传媒 | 郑州爱婴幼师学校_专业幼师培训_托育师培训_幼儿教育培训学校 | 北京公积金代办/租房发票/租房备案-北京金鼎源公积金提取服务中心 | 企典软件一站式企业管理平台,可私有、本地化部署!在线CRM客户关系管理系统|移动办公OA管理系统|HR人事管理系统|人力 | 首页 - 军军小站|张军博客| 山东钢格板|栅格板生产厂家供应商-日照森亿钢格板有限公司 | 空心明胶胶囊|植物胶囊|清真胶囊|浙江绿键胶囊有限公司欢迎您! | 编织人生 - 权威手工编织网站,编织爱好者学习毛衣编织的门户网站,织毛衣就上编织人生网-编织人生 | 防爆电机_ybx3系列电机_河南省南洋防爆电机有限公司 | 手机存放柜,超市储物柜,电子储物柜,自动寄存柜,行李寄存柜,自动存包柜,条码存包柜-上海天琪实业有限公司 | 自恢复保险丝_贴片保险丝_力特保险丝_Littelfuse_可恢复保险丝供应商-秦晋电子 | 滚筒烘干机_转筒烘干机_滚筒干燥机_转筒干燥机_回转烘干机_回转干燥机-设备生产厂家 | 高中学习网-高考生信息学习必备平台 | SRRC认证_电磁兼容_EMC测试整改_FCC认证_SDOC认证-深圳市环测威检测技术有限公司 | 贵州科比特-防雷公司厂家提供贵州防雷工程,防雷检测,防雷接地,防雷设备价格,防雷产品报价服务-贵州防雷检测公司 | 碳化硅,氮化硅,冰晶石,绢云母,氟化铝,白刚玉,棕刚玉,石墨,铝粉,铁粉,金属硅粉,金属铝粉,氧化铝粉,硅微粉,蓝晶石,红柱石,莫来石,粉煤灰,三聚磷酸钠,六偏磷酸钠,硫酸镁-皓泉新材料 | 废水处理-废气处理-工业废水处理-工业废气处理工程-深圳丰绿环保废气处理公司 | 猎头招聘_深圳猎头公司_知名猎头公司 |